§ 46-22.2-7. Testing of blood of persons killed in watercraft accidents.

(a) The director of the department of health shall provide a procedure whereby all morticians in the state shall obtain blood samples from all watercraft operators who have died as a result of and contemporaneously with an accident involving a watercraft.

(b) All law enforcement officers shall report such fatalities to the director of the department of health immediately after their occurrence.
